Transaction 12037587c544af4fc9af1d83011b2ed162c47210b1ae8191634dfad598a11136
1 Input
1 Output
-
12037587c544af4fc9af1d83011b2ed162c47210b1ae8191634dfad598a11136:0
- value
- 4199634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e566af415a733222b5c33c32fddd7c275e817bb6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Muxkacrny5rFwNWTQ4FadLBafGVbeEdmc